当前位置:首页 > 综合资讯 > 正文
黑狐家游戏

云服务器是否需要额外购买数据库服务?全面解析企业部署的五大关键决策要素

云服务器是否需要额外购买数据库服务?全面解析企业部署的五大关键决策要素

云服务器是否需要额外购买数据库服务取决于企业具体需求,通常情况下,云服务器提供计算资源(CPU、内存等),而数据库作为独立服务需单独部署或购买,例如AWS RDS、阿里...

云服务器是否需要额外购买数据库服务取决于企业具体需求,通常情况下,云服务器提供计算资源(CPU、内存等),而数据库作为独立服务需单独部署或购买,例如AWS RDS、阿里云PolarDB等,对于中小型业务或低并发场景,可通过云服务器内置数据库(如MySQL、PostgreSQL)满足需求;但面对高并发、高可用或复杂事务场景,建议采用独立数据库服务以保障性能与可靠性,企业部署需重点考虑五大要素:1)业务需求(数据量、访问频次、事务复杂度);2)成本结构(云服务器与数据库的混合计费优化);3)安全性(数据加密、合规性、灾备方案);4)技术架构(分布式数据库选型、缓存层设计);5)扩展性与维护(弹性扩缩容能力、运维责任边界),合理规划可平衡性能、成本与运维效率,降低30%-50%的部署风险。

云服务与数据库服务的关系认知

(约380字) 云服务器的核心功能在于提供计算资源(CPU、内存、存储等),而数据库服务属于独立的服务组件,根据IDC 2023年云计算报告,全球83%的企业在云服务器部署中会同时使用独立数据库服务,需要明确的是,云服务器本身并不包含数据库服务模块,用户需要根据业务需求单独配置或采购数据库服务。

典型场景对比:

  1. 短期测试环境:可使用云服务器自带的MySQL/MariaDB社区版(如AWS EC2提供基础数据库)
  2. 生产环境:建议使用专用数据库服务(如AWS RDS、阿里云PolarDB)
  3. 复杂应用系统:需搭配分布式数据库(如TiDB、CockroachDB)

必须购买数据库服务的六大场景

(约450字)

云服务器是否需要额外购买数据库服务?全面解析企业部署的五大关键决策要素

图片来源于网络,如有侵权联系删除

数据规模要求

当业务数据量超过500GB时,普通云服务器磁盘会显著影响性能,专用数据库通过分布式架构(如MongoDB分片集群)可实现自动扩容,阿里云PolarDB Pro支持单集群100TB存储。

高并发场景

电商大促期间每秒10万+请求,需数据库级优化,AWS Aurora Serverless自动弹性扩缩容,可应对突发流量,费用按实际查询次数计费。

数据安全需求

金融级加密要求:专用数据库提供AES-256加密存储、SSL/TLS双向认证,例如腾讯云TDSQL支持国密SM4算法,满足等保三级要求。

复杂事务处理

ERP系统需要ACID特性,MySQL 8.0的MVCC机制可将锁粒度细化到行级,对比NoSQL的CAP定理,关系型数据库更适合强一致性场景。

智能分析需求

时序数据库(如InfluxDB)每秒处理百万级数据点,配合云服务器进行实时聚合分析,AWS Redshift支持每秒百万级查询延迟。

全球化部署

跨区域数据库复制(如AWS RDS跨可用区部署)可实现数据多活,P99延迟控制在50ms以内,多云数据库(如PingCAP TiDB)支持混合云架构。

成本效益分析模型

(约420字)

云服务器是否需要额外购买数据库服务?全面解析企业部署的五大关键决策要素

图片来源于网络,如有侵权联系删除

基础成本计算

  • 云服务器:ECS实例(0.5元/核/小时)
  • 数据库服务:RDS(0.1元/GB存储/月 + 0.5元/查询) 假设部署100核服务器+10TB存储:
  • 服务器月成本:100×0.5×720=36,000元
  • 数据库月成本:10×0.1×30 + 0.5×3,000,000=3,000+1,500,000=1,503,000元 总成本:1,539,000元/月

性价比优化方案

  • 冷热数据分层:使用云存储(如S3)+数据库(如Cassandra)混合架构
  • 自动伸缩:AWS Auto Scaling将数据库实例数从10台优化至3台(保留30%资源弹性)
  • 数据库迁移:EBS快照克隆可将部署时间从72小时压缩至15分钟

技术选型决策树

(约380字)

graph TD
A[业务类型] --> B{是否需要ACID}
B -->|是| C[关系型数据库]
B -->|否| D[NoSQL数据库]
C --> E{存储规模}
E -->|<500GB| F[MySQL/MariaDB]
E -->|≥500GB| G[分布式数据库]
D --> H{数据结构}
H -->|结构化| I[MongoDB]
H -->|非结构化| J[Cassandra]

典型实施案例对比

(约321字)

案例1:跨境电商平台

  • 原方案:ECS+手写MySQL集群
  • 问题:双11期间数据库死锁率达23%
  • 优化:迁移至AWS Aurora PostgreSQL集群
  • 效果:TPS从8,000提升至45,000,死锁率<0.5%

案例2:物联网平台

  • 原方案:ECS+MongoDB单实例
  • 问题:10亿条设备数据查询延迟>2s
  • 优化:采用TiDB分布式架构
  • 效果:查询延迟降至80ms,存储成本降低40%

未来技术演进趋势

(约210字)

  1. 云原生存储:AWS S3 V4 API与数据库深度集成
  2. 智能运维:Azure Database for PostgreSQL的自动优化建议
  3. 零信任架构:数据库服务内置的动态权限管理(如阿里云DTS数据血缘追踪)
  4. 绿色计算:Google BigQuery的智能压缩算法降低30%传输量

结论与建议

(约120字) 对于初创企业,建议采用"云服务器+开源数据库"的轻量方案(如ECS+MySQL 8.0),中大型企业应部署专用数据库服务(如PolarDB),通过混合云架构实现成本优化,技术决策需综合考虑数据量、事务复杂度、安全合规要求三要素,建议进行6个月POC验证,选择数据库服务时重点关注SLA(≥99.95%可用性)、灾备方案(多活/多地容灾)和成本透明度。

(全文统计:1,678字)

黑狐家游戏

发表评论

最新文章